Current edition

128 pages2018

fiction fantasy middle grade adventurous funny lighthearted fast-paced
Other editions (59)
Expand filter menu Filter editions

missing page info2018

fiction fantasy middle grade adventurous funny lighthearted fast-paced

343 pages2018

user-added

fiction fantasy middle grade adventurous funny lighthearted fast-paced

440 pages2018

fiction fantasy middle grade adventurous funny lighthearted fast-paced

missing page info2018

fiction fantasy middle grade adventurous funny lighthearted fast-paced

664 pages2018

user-added

fiction fantasy middle grade adventurous funny lighthearted fast-paced

616 pages2018

user-added

fiction fantasy middle grade adventurous funny lighthearted fast-paced

354 pages2018

user-added

fiction fantasy middle grade adventurous funny lighthearted fast-paced

355 pages2018

user-added

fiction fantasy middle grade adventurous funny lighthearted fast-paced

444 pages2018

user-added

fiction fantasy middle grade adventurous funny lighthearted fast-paced